Transaction 2f3436c38e9f04e51b64e7c003924e41a218dd82d5f788421748cc62cf645b14

1 Input
2 Outputs
  • 2f3436c38e9f04e51b64e7c003924e41a218dd82d5f788421748cc62cf645b14:0
  • value  1496757051
    address  bc1quc8f4qrajcu2exackkp98vt6vhgejedctptdmu
  • 2f3436c38e9f04e51b64e7c003924e41a218dd82d5f788421748cc62cf645b14:1
  • value  1031363
    address  36c8soLKka5tUpLnyuPtUERBrJVZ4RgjXJ